To program a BMW keyfob, simply enter the car using the key currently working and the key you want to program. Make sure all the doors and windows are shut. Place the key into the ignition, then quickly change it from position 1 to position five times. After removing the key, hold down the unlock button and press the lock button (BMW logo) three times. The doors should be locked and unlock within 30 seconds to confirm successful programming.

You can utilize your BMW key fob to unlock the doors and start the vehicle after you have programmed it. You can also use it to control Comfort Access features and remote locking or keyless entry. You can still unlock your car manually even if you don't have a BMW key fob. You will need to remove the interior panel to reveal a tiny hole in which you can insert your BMW key.

The new BMW Display Key is an upgrade from the standard fob and comes with a full color touchscreen. The device displays useful information, like the status of door locks, the remaining range, the status of windows and iDrive commands, messages, alarm system messages and the preconditioning of climate control. It also controls features like the electromechanical parking brake as well as the rear view camera.

The Display Key is designed to be as tough as a smartphone. The Display Key can be washed in a washing machine but is not recommended to immerse it in water. Luckily, BMW key programming is simple enough for anyone to master. The steps are the same whether you own an older model with keys that are physical or a newer model that has a push button starter. To begin, put the working key into the ignition and turn it to position 1. The dash and accessories lights should come on. Hold the unlock button down and press the BMW Logo button three times. After you have done this, remove your key and shut the door.

If you have the newer BMW models with the Connected app and an iPhone, you can utilize your smartphone to lock and unlock your vehicle. It's similar to using a remote control however, you'll require a smartphone to complete the procedure. Once you're ready to go through the process, download the BMW Connected app and log in. Once you've verified that all your BMW keys are in the car, you can place your iPhone onto the smartphone tray with NFC sensor.

Follow the instructions on screen to activate your BMW Digital Key. Once your Digital Key has been activated, you may share it with five people. To share it, simply click "Invite". You can also add driving restrictions to shared Digital Keys.

Keyless entry

If you want to unlock your car without having use a key, consider installing a BMW Comfort Access upgrade. The system uses proximity sensor to identify your keyfob, and then unlocks the door handle when you are within 5 feet of the vehicle. It is possible to set the system to remember certain features and your seating position, so that you don't need to search through your bag to find your key at the end of the day.

Most people are concerned about the possibility that Comfort Access could be hacked. In reality, this isn't nearly as likely as you think. The system is based on sending a distinct signal to your BMW. It then confirms that signal to unlock the door. The signal that identifies your vehicle changes frequently and makes it nearly impossible to hack or copy keys to your BMW.
